Trabajo de Investigacin No.1 Los Trabajos sern presentados el da Sbado 10 de Abril del 2014. Sern presentados por grupos (de mximo tres personas), pero todos son responsables. ---------------------------------------------------------------------------------------------------------------- I. Usando PLAs, donde NO debe existir ninguna puerta lgica externa, excepto el reloj si es necesario, desarrolle un sistema que: 1) Realice y muestre en LEDs la traduccin de un numero BCD ingresado al cdigo: a. BCD Jhonson; b. Complemento a 9; c. BCD Aiken; d. BCD Gray; e. BCD 5421; f. BCD exceso 3. 2) Halle Y de la ecuacin planteada, ingresando X dado A y B como constantes, siendo nmeros de dos bits, observando la salida en dos display BCD. g. Y=AX**2-BX+3, A=3,B=2; h. Y=(A-B)(X**2)+4, A=5,B=3 i. Y=AX-BX**2+18, A=5,B=3; j. Y=AX**2+BX-6, A=2,B=2; k. Y=(A+B)(X**2)+2, A=1,B=2; l. Y=AX+BX**2-16, A=5,B=3. 3) Proporcione una un resultado que se observe en dos displays de 7segmentos(7s) o tipo matriz(Ma), segn lo que se indica. a. Secuenciador ascendente de mltiplos de tres, modulo 24, con estado inicial en 36 (7s). b. Secuenciador de Luces de Navidad que inicie apagado y se encienda desde la parte externa hacia la parte central, uno a uno (Ma). c. Secuenciador de mltiplos de 5 descendente en modulo 17 e iniciando en 55(7s). d. Contador descendente de BCD AIKEN de dos cifras (7s). e. Secuenciador de Luces como un arbolito de Navidad que inicie apagado y se encienda desde la parte inferior todos y luego la siguiente fila con un elemento menos, sucesivamente, hasta llegar a la parte superior (Ma). f. Contador de pares e impares descendente de 6 bits (7s). II. Usando el simulador del 8085 efectuar un programa que: 1) Coloque los 10 primeros nmeros indicados a partir de la direccin precisada. a. Mltiplos de 3, 2345h: b. Pares, 9456h: c. Mltiplos de 5, 8723h; d. Impares, A985h; e. Mltiplos de 4, ED74h. 2) Halle P de la ecuacin planteada, siendo A y Q nmeros de tres bits. Q estar en el registro D, Q estar ubicado en 1023 y P debe colocarse en la direccin 5632h. a. P= Q * X + 22; b. P= Q * X 4; c. P= 35 Q * X; d. P= Q * X 16; e. P= 75 + Q * X; f. P= Q * X 25. 3) Incremente los primeros N bytes de memoria desde la posicin X en un valor de 38h, donde N y X son: a) 2, 2743h b) 3, 2425h c) 4, 186Ah d) 5,1D63Bh e) 4, 23D5h f) 6, 198Fh Numero de Grupo Respondern los subndices marcados con: Numero de Grupo Respondern los subndices marcados con: 1 7 13 a 4 10 16 d 2 8 14 b 5 11 17 e 3 9 15 c 6 12 18 f 4) Desarrolle la rutina indicada para cada uno de los N primeros bytes desde la posicin CD65h y el resultado lo coloque a partir de la posicin D7C0h. a) Que intercambie los bits de mayor peso por los de menor peso en complemento a 2. b) Que halle su bit de paridad impar y los coloque en el lugar de menor peso. c) Que invierta los valores binarios de la seccin MSB del dato. d) Que obtenga el complemento a 99h. e) Que los dos bits centrales del dato los coloque en 0 lgico. f) Que coloque los 02 bits extremo izquierdo y derecho en unos lgicos.